Student Population at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ield
Total Enrollment
594 (all undergraduate)
Undergraduate
594
Men Students
43
Women Students
551
For the academic year 2024-2025, a total of 594 students have enrolled at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ield (all undergraduate).
By gender, 43 male and 551 female students are attending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ield. By attendance status, there are 435 full-time students and 159 part-time students.

Enrollment by Gender/Attending Status
By gender, there are 43 male and 551 female students attending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ield. The male-to-female student ratio is 0.08 to 1 and the ratio is than national average (the national average is 0.75 to 1).
The following table and chart show the student population by gender and attending status at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ield.
| Total | Full-time | Part-time |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total | 594 | 435 | 159 |
| Men | 43 | 32 | 11 |
| Women | 551 | 403 | 148 |
Enrollment by Race/Ethnicity
By race/ethnicity, there are 364 Black or African American students (61.28%) and 154 White students (25.93%) at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ield(top 2 most races/ethnicities). The following table summarizes the population diversity by race at Arizona College of Nursing-Southfield.
| Total | Men | Women | |
|---|---|---|---|
| American Indian or Alaska Native | 3 | 1 | 2 |
| Asian | 14 | 2 | 12 |
| Black or African American | 364 | 17 | 347 |
| Hispanic | 32 | 3 | 29 |
| Native Hawaiian or Other Pacific Islander | 1 | 0 | 1 |
| White | 154 | 16 | 138 |
| Two or More Races | 26 | 4 | 22 |
| Race/Ethnicity Unknown |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Total | 594 | 43 | 551 |
